[1][2] The company is based in the United States with headquarters in Naperville, Illinois[3][4] and primarily serves clients in the healthcare, financial services, property and casualty insurance, telecommunications and retail industries.
[5] The enterprise was founded by Madhavan K. Nayar in 1982 as Unitech Systems, Inc.[5][6] The company began to work on automated data controls software.
In 2005, Unitech Systems was renamed Infogix [7] after growing to represent many companies in the Fortune 100 [8] and Global 2000 economy including Wells Fargo, Target, Progressive Insurance and Verizon Wireless.
[15] Infogix was founded in 1982 as Unitech Systems, Inc. with a focus on creating continuous, automated controls software for the mainframe to assist with large amounts of balance and reconciliation.
[6] In the early 2000s, Unitech Systems began extending its offerings and launching distributed products, and the company changed its name to Infogix, Inc. in 2005.
